The Assistant Principal: Crisis Manager, Custodian, or Visionary?
Koru, Judith M.
NASSP Bulletin, v77 n556 p67-71 Nov 1993
A recent study of Houston secondary schools shows that assistant principals' work centers on routine clerical tasks, custodial duties, and discipline. Daily activities are characterized by brevity, variety, and fragmentation. Assistant principals are seldom charged with instructional improvement activities, except for teacher appraisal. The assistant principal role does not provide appropriate training for the principalship. (MLH)
